We have fast pass reservations for Star Tours from 1:55-2:55 and our Sci Fi Cafe reservation is at 1:55. I don't want to be rushed at lunch, but we don't want to miss Star Tours. If we show up 20 minutes after our window on the fast pass, will we be rejected, or do they not care too much?
If you are late and your Mickey doesn't turn green it's up to the cm at the stand whether or not you get through. I don't imagine they are forgiving during busy times but we had luck once at space mtn. The advice to move the FP would be my first choice because I don't like showing up late for ADRs either.
